Я пытаюсь настроить стробированную сборку регистрации (vNext) на сервере TFS2015.3. После того, как я зарегистрирую модификацию, сработает сборка. Сборка выполняется гладко, но измененные файлы остаются заблокированными с помощью службы сборки сборных проектов (TEAM FOUNDATION).TFS2015: заблокированные блокировки блокировки файлов
Из журналов сборки я вижу, что шаг «Проверяемые строчные изменения» выполняется правильно.
Если у команды управления исходным кодом проекта есть опция множественного выключения, я не могу изменить заблокированные файлы, если я не разблокирую их, или мы снова создадим очередь в очереди.
Любая идея, как определить стробированную сборку, чтобы разблокировать файлы в конце?
Update
После нескольких тестов я обнаружил, что закрытые сборки регистрации выпускают файлы на вновь созданную коллекции; проблема блокировки происходит в коллекции, обновленной с TFS2012.
Update 2
работает вручную снова (после того, как коттеджный регистрация) сборки вызывают файлы, которые будут разблокированы:
Отменить все ожидающие изменения под рабочей области.
ТФ отменить расстегивать редактирование:
D: \ B \ 2 \ 3 \ s \ ConsoleApplication1 \ Program.cs
Похоже, эта проблема будет исправлена в следующем обновлении. Ссылка источника: https://github.com/Microsoft/vsts-agent/issues/588#issuecomment-250178501 –